Top 10 Best Lenexa ÎÛÎÛÂþ»­ Preschools (2025)

For the 2025 school year, there are 10 public preschools serving 4,397 students in Lenexa, KS. The top ranked public preschools in Lenexa, KS are Canyon Creek Elementary School, Horizon Elementary School and Mize Elementary School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Lenexa, KS public preschools have an average math proficiency score of 54% (versus the Kansas public pre school average of 38%), and reading proficiency score of 55% (versus the 40% statewide average). Pre schools in Lenexa have an average ranking of 9/10, which is in the top 20% of Kansas public pre schools.
Minority enrollment is 29% of the student body (majority Hispanic and Black), which is less than the Kansas public preschool average of 36% (majority Hispanic).
